Subject: DR drill — deep-link routing failover

Team, on Friday we'll run the quarterly disaster-recovery drill for Linkspan, our mobile deep-link router. Traffic fails over to the Westhollow replica; expect brief routing gaps. New folks: just observe and take notes. To access the drill runbook vault, use the recovery passphrase below.

recovery phrase for fahog-yahif: wenael-fraox

**Ticket: Sweeper deleting resources still referenced by paused pipelines**

The Gleanport orphaned-resource sweeper marked three volumes as unreferenced even though paused Driftline pipelines still held handles to them. Suspect the reference scan skips pipelines in a paused state. Please reproduce on staging before changing the scan logic. The affected sweep run is identified by the token below.

pipeline stamp: htk4_66df

Runbook: stale-cache incident follow-up (Quillback feed)

Quick recap for reviewers: the cache invalidation hook never fired on partial updates, so users saw hour-old feed entries. Patch adds a version column check before serving cached rows. To reproduce locally, seed a stale entry and bump the version manually. Connect to the staging feed database using the string below.

primary connection of kagup-yafof = mssql://eliiel_svc:sEtyLqo@db-d010.zarqeltech.local:5432/pelix

# Humidity and CO2 probes in the east bays drift upward roughly 0.4% per week
# under continuous misting. The controller applies a rolling baseline correction
# every six hours; do not shorten this interval without recalibrating, or the
# correction will chase transient spikes. Drift coefficients and calibration
# history are persisted so restarts don't reset the baseline. The controller
# reads those records from the calibration database at the connection string below.

database URL for bahop-yagep: mssql://sildor_svc:35ha7jz@db-fb6d.nelvrodyn.example:5432/casath